Description

A41895SPR50 - Set on approximately one hectare of land, this authentic character property in Normandy is arranged around a large central courtyard, offering an ideal setting for a charming gîte project, a tourism-related business, equestrian use, or simply a beautiful family home.

The main house, with a surface area of around 205 m², immediately impresses with its warm atmosphere, generous proportions and well-preserved authenticity.

From the moment you enter, the charm is evident, with a formal entrance featuring a stone staircase, beneath which lies a functional space that can be used as a cloakroom or wine cellar. A 10 m² office, enhanced by original cement tiles, provides an ideal workspace for remote working or managing an on-site professional activity. The ground floor also includes a cosy living room with an open fireplace, as well as a separate WC.

The house then opens onto a bright and spacious 31 m² living area, flooded with natural light thanks to its French doors and skylights. This welcoming space combines a dining area, a high-quality fitted kitchen, and a lounge, creating a perfect setting for family life or entertaining guests. Direct access leads to a paved terrace, ideal for outdoor dining. A large and highly practical utility room of approximately 15 m² completes this level.

Upstairs, a hallway leads to two generous bedrooms of approximately 15 m² and 27 m², a dressing room, a WC, and a large 12 m² bathroom fitted with both a bathtub and a walk-in shower, offering excellent comfort whether as a main residence or for use as bed and breakfast accommodation.

The top floor features two additional bedrooms of 21 m² and 20 m², with access to a shower room of approximately 4 m². This area, which requires some refreshing, provides further potential to increase accommodation capacity—an important asset for a holiday rental or gîte business, or as a dedicated space for children.

Two outbuildings adjoining the main house further enhance the development potential of this former farmhouse, allowing for the creation of independent accommodation, storage areas, stables, or workshops for DIY enthusiasts, depending on your plans.

The property also includes a separate 50 m² independent house, comprising a lovely 24 m² living space with kitchen, dining area and lounge, complete with a wood-burning stove. It offers two bedrooms of around 10 m², a separate WC, and a 4 m² shower room with space for a washing machine. A garden to the rear awaits landscaping, and adjoining the house are an open garage and a closed garage.

Surrounding the central courtyard, you will find various hangars, garages and former livestock buildings, offering extensive possibilities for conversion or storage.

Heating is provided by an electric system.

Combining period charm, comfortable living spaces and strong potential for economic development, this property represents a rare opportunity to realise a rural tourism project, gîte business or equestrian activity in Normandy, in a peaceful and sought-after setting—or to create a magnificent family home.
